Beautiful Garden Ideas for Limited Spaces

Gardening is a wonderful hobby that allows people to connect with nature, enjoy the outdoors, and cultivate beautiful plants. However, for those living in urban areas or apartments with limited outdoor space, finding creative ways to garden can be a challenge. Thankfully, there are many garden ideas specifically tailored for small spaces that can help transform even the tiniest balcony or patio into a lush oasis.

One popular technique for small space gardening is vertical gardening. This involves growing plants upwards instead of outwards, utilizing walls, fences, or trellises to maximize space. Vertical gardens can be created using hanging planters, wall-mounted shelves, or even repurposed pallets. This technique not only saves space but also adds visual interest to your outdoor area.

Another idea for small space gardening is container gardening. This method involves planting flowers, herbs, or vegetables in containers such as pots, planters, or even mason jars. Container gardening is versatile and allows you to move plants around as needed, making it ideal for small spaces with limited sunlight or changing weather conditions. Plus, you can get creative with your containers, choosing stylish pots or repurposing household items like tin cans or old buckets.

For those with limited outdoor space, indoor gardening can also be a great option. Indoor plants not only add beauty and freshness to your living space but also improve air quality and mood. Consider creating a mini herb garden on your kitchen windowsill, hanging plants in your living room, or setting up a vertical garden on a blank wall. Plants like succulents, herbs, and small fruit trees can thrive indoors with proper care and sunlight.

If you have a small balcony or patio, consider incorporating a mix of plants to create a lush and inviting space. Mix and match different plant sizes, shapes, and colors to add visual interest and depth to your garden. Opt for plants that thrive in containers and require minimal maintenance, such as petunias, geraniums, ferns, or dwarf fruit trees. You can also add decorative elements like fairy lights, lanterns, or plant stands to enhance the ambiance of your outdoor oasis.

Don’t forget to utilize every inch of your small space for gardening. Consider hanging baskets or planters from the ceiling, using a tiered plant stand to maximize vertical space, or creating a herb garden on a windowsill. You can also incorporate edible plants like strawberries, cherry tomatoes, or peppers into your garden for a practical and delicious addition. With a little creativity and planning, you can turn even the smallest outdoor area into a beautiful and productive garden.
